Split circular linked list into two halves
WebSplit a Circular Linked List into Two Halves Linked List DSA Sheet [Explaination + CODE] Amazon🔥 - YouTube 0:00 11:12 Split a Circular Linked List into Two... Web30 Nov 2024 · Two Split Circular Linked List Algorithm: 1) Use Rabbit turtle Technique (Take slow and fast pointer points to head intially then move slow to next and fast to next to next until fast and fast->next not equal to null. 2) After this slow points to that node in which it have to split into two halves.
Split circular linked list into two halves
Did you know?
Web9 hours ago · Figure 4. Figure 4. Magnetic field dependence of the excitonic complexes in 1L-W SeS. (a) RC derivative spectrum with σ + (blue) and σ – (red) polarized collection at B = 3 T for X 0 (at 19 V). (b) The energy splitting Δ E between X 0 peaks in σ + and σ – detected light as a function of magnetic field. Web9 Oct 2015 · Split the link list into two based on the following pattern input: 1->2->3->4->5->6->7->8->null and n=2 output: 1-2->3->4->null and 5->6->7->8->null input: 2->3->1->4->6->7->7->6->null and n=4 output: 2-3->null and 1->4->6->7->7->6->null return the right partition pointer. First note that pattern.
Web24 Jun 2024 · Recommended: Please solve it on “ PRACTICE ” first, before moving on to the solution. 1) Store the mid and last pointers of the circular linked list using tortoise and … Web2. Using Dummy Nodes. Here is an alternative approach that builds the sublists in the same order as the source list. The code uses temporary dummy header nodes for the a and b lists as they are being built. Each sublist has a “tail” pointer that points to its current last node – that way, new nodes can be appended at the end of each list easily.
WebWhen a text path is cut, it is converted into two linked text paths. Select the Select Point tool and click and drag the point to adjust it. Starburst tool. Use the Starburst tool to quickly and easily create star-shaped boxes. Create a star-shaped picture box using the Starburst tool in two ways. 1 Select the Starburst tool , and then click ... WebCircular Linked List Mandatory. Easy Takes 01 hour on avg. Show Bonus Gigs Hide ... Data Structure > Circular Linked List. Split Circular Linked List Into Two Equal halves Easy Takes 55 minutes on avg. Show Bonus Gigs Hide Bonus Gigs . Solve. Score 100% marks in minimum time ... Two Dimensional Arrays 2 Mandatory; Multidimensional Arrays 2 ...
Web25 Jun 2024 · Solution. We store the mid and last pointers of circular linked list using 2 pointers method. Then make the second half circular LL. Then first half circular LL. Then set the head pointers of two LL.
WebTo write a C program to split a circular linked list into two halves, we will be finding the middle of the given list first. In order to find the middle of the list we will use the slow and … tank ono - mapa stanicWeb13 Jan 2015 · You get two circular lists (neat, right?). Now to split the list, first count the number of items in the list (call it n) and swap the next pointer of node at position 0 (the … batas bayar bpjs kesehatanWeb11 Apr 2024 · Python Interview Questions and Answers . Q1. Explain Python. Python, a programming language that has modules, threads, automatic memory management, objects, and exceptions. tank ono mapa stanicWeb8+ years as a camera assistant/operator, working as an assistant on narrative films and at a corporate & commercial level. Brands have included Disney, M&S, Dune London, NIKE, SKY TV, LEGO & many others. Associated with a number of production companies as a freelancer specialising in social, corporate and commercial work as a camera operator. Full … tank ono popoviceWeb2 Dec 2024 · Check if a linked list is a circular linked list; Split a Circular linked list into two halves; Write a Program to check whether the Singly Linked list is a palindrome or not ... head2.head = slow_ptr.next # Make second half circular fast_ptr.next = slow_ptr.next # Make first half circular slow_ptr.next = self.head # Initialize lists as empty ... batas bayar biaya kuliah ut 2023WebExpert Answer. Design an algorithm "splitlist", that will split a circular Doubly linked list P with n nodes into two circular linked lists P 1 with the first (n/2) and P 2 with last n−(n/2) nodes of the list P in them. An algorithm 'Group' is subjected up on P2 to group all the even positioned nodes together followed by all odd positioned ... tank ono mosnovWebGiven a linked list, split it into two sublists – one for the front half and one for the back half. If the total number of elements in the list is odd, the extra element should go in the front … tank ono plzen kontakt